6. Content Licensing
Content licensing serves as the foundational legal framework governing the distribution of “equalizer season 4 netflix” on streaming platforms. It defines the rights granted to Netflix to host and provide access to the series and dictates the terms under which viewers can engage with the content. Understanding this licensing structure is crucial to comprehending the availability and potential limitations surrounding access to the season.
-
Territorial Rights
Territorial rights delineate the specific geographic regions in which Netflix is authorized to stream “equalizer season 4 netflix.” These rights are negotiated between Netflix and CBS, the copyright holder, and may vary considerably across different countries. For instance, Netflix may possess the license to stream the season in North America but not in Europe, or vice versa. This geographic segmentation is a primary driver of the content library differences observed across various Netflix regions. The absence of a license for a particular territory prevents viewers in that region from accessing the series on the platform, regardless of their subscription status.
-
Exclusivity Clauses
Exclusivity clauses within the content licensing agreement determine whether Netflix is the sole distributor of “equalizer season 4 netflix” in a given territory. An exclusive agreement grants Netflix the sole right to stream the season, precluding other streaming services or broadcast channels from offering the same content within that region. Conversely, a non-exclusive agreement allows multiple platforms to distribute the series concurrently. The presence or absence of an exclusivity clause significantly impacts the competitive landscape and the availability of “equalizer season 4 netflix” across different distribution channels.
-
Duration of License
The duration of the license specifies the period for which Netflix holds the rights to stream “equalizer season 4 netflix.” Licenses are typically granted for a fixed term, ranging from months to years. Upon expiration of the license, Netflix must renegotiate with CBS to renew its streaming rights. Failure to secure a renewal results in the removal of “equalizer season 4 netflix” from the platform’s content library. This time-bound nature of content licenses introduces the possibility of content turnover, influencing long-term availability on Netflix.

7. Playback Quality
Playback quality is a significant determinant of the viewing experience for “equalizer season 4 netflix.” It encompasses technical specifications that influence the visual and auditory fidelity of the streamed content, thereby directly affecting viewer satisfaction and engagement. The interplay between encoding, streaming infrastructure, and user-side factors collectively defines the delivered quality.
-
Resolution and Visual Clarity
Resolution refers to the number of pixels displayed on the screen, impacting the sharpness and detail of the image. “Equalizer season 4 netflix” may be available in various resolutions, ranging from Standard Definition (SD) to High Definition (HD), and potentially Ultra High Definition (UHD or 4K). Higher resolutions provide a more immersive and visually rich experience, revealing finer details in the cinematography and visual effects. Conversely, lower resolutions may result in a softer, less defined image, potentially detracting from the viewing pleasure. Netflix’s encoding process directly affects the achievable resolution, balancing image quality with bandwidth efficiency to ensure smooth streaming across diverse network conditions. Availability of higher resolution streams relies on both Netflix’s encoding practices and the user’s subscription tier and device capabilities.
-
Audio Quality and Immersion
Audio quality plays a crucial role in creating an immersive viewing experience. “Equalizer season 4 netflix” may support various audio formats, such as stereo, Dolby Digital, or Dolby Atmos. Higher-quality audio formats deliver a more dynamic and spatially accurate soundscape, enhancing the impact of sound effects, dialogue clarity, and the overall auditory experience. For example, Dolby Atmos provides a multi-dimensional sound field, positioning sounds precisely within the viewer’s listening environment to heighten realism. Netflix’s encoding and streaming infrastructure must support these advanced audio formats to ensure they are delivered to compatible devices. The user’s audio equipment also factors in, with high-quality speakers or headphones required to fully appreciate the nuances of enhanced audio tracks.
-
Streaming Stability and Buffering
Streaming stability directly influences the continuity of playback and the occurrence of buffering interruptions. Stable streaming ensures a seamless viewing experience, free from pauses or delays caused by network congestion or insufficient bandwidth. Buffering, the process of pre-loading video data, becomes noticeable when the network connection is unable to sustain the required data rate for the chosen resolution. Frequent buffering can significantly detract from the viewing experience, disrupting the flow of the narrative and causing viewer frustration. Netflix employs adaptive bitrate streaming techniques, automatically adjusting the video quality based on the user’s available bandwidth to minimize buffering and maintain a consistent viewing experience for “equalizer season 4 netflix.” Factors like internet speed, network congestion, and device capabilities affect streaming stability.
-
Encoding Artifacts and Compression
Video encoding involves compressing the raw video data to reduce file size for efficient streaming. This process can introduce encoding artifacts, such as blockiness, banding, or motion blur, which degrade the visual quality of the image. The degree of compression and the effectiveness of the encoding algorithms directly influence the prominence of these artifacts. “Equalizer season 4 netflix” benefits from high-quality encoding practices that minimize compression artifacts while maintaining a reasonable file size for streaming. However, even with advanced encoding techniques, some artifacts may be noticeable, particularly in scenes with rapid motion or complex visual details. The viewer’s perception of these artifacts depends on their viewing distance, screen size, and individual sensitivity to visual distortions. Balancing compression efficiency with image fidelity remains a central challenge in video encoding for streaming services.

8. Accessibility Features
Accessibility features represent a critical consideration in the distribution of “equalizer season 4 netflix.” These features ensure the series is available to a broader audience, including individuals with disabilities. Implementing and optimizing accessibility elements are essential for inclusivity and compliance with accessibility standards.
-
Subtitles and Closed Captions
Subtitles and closed captions provide text-based representations of the audio content, including dialogue and sound effects. These features are crucial for viewers who are deaf or hard of hearing, as well as for those who prefer to watch content in noisy environments or learn a new language. Subtitles typically translate the dialogue into a different language, while closed captions include additional information, such as speaker identification and descriptions of non-speech sounds. The accuracy and synchronization of subtitles and closed captions significantly impact the viewing experience. For “equalizer season 4 netflix,” the availability of high-quality subtitles and closed captions in multiple languages expands its reach to a diverse global audience. Netflix’s commitment to providing comprehensive subtitle options enhances accessibility.
-
Audio Descriptions
Audio descriptions provide narrated descriptions of on-screen visual elements, including actions, settings, and character expressions. These descriptions are intended for viewers who are blind or visually impaired, allowing them to follow the plot and understand the visual context of the series. Audio descriptions are typically inserted during pauses in dialogue to avoid interfering with the narrative. The quality and detail of the audio descriptions are crucial for conveying the visual aspects of “equalizer season 4 netflix” effectively. The presence of well-crafted audio descriptions demonstrates a commitment to inclusive storytelling and enhances the accessibility of the series for visually impaired viewers.
-
Keyboard Navigation and Screen Reader Compatibility
Keyboard navigation and screen reader compatibility are essential for users with motor impairments or visual impairments who rely on assistive technologies to navigate digital interfaces. Keyboard navigation allows users to interact with the Netflix platform using only the keyboard, without the need for a mouse or touchpad. Screen reader compatibility ensures that the platform’s interface and content are accessible to screen reader software, which converts on-screen text and elements into speech or Braille output. Ensuring seamless keyboard navigation and screen reader compatibility enables users with disabilities to browse, select, and control playback of “equalizer season 4 netflix” independently.
-
Adjustable Playback Speed and Font Sizes
Adjustable playback speed allows viewers to customize the speed at which “equalizer season 4 netflix” is played, enabling them to slow down or speed up the content to suit their individual preferences or cognitive needs. This feature can be beneficial for viewers who are learning a new language or who have difficulty processing information at a standard pace. Adjustable font sizes for subtitles and closed captions provide greater flexibility for viewers with visual impairments, allowing them to increase the font size to improve readability. The availability of these customization options empowers viewers to tailor their viewing experience to their specific needs, promoting greater accessibility and engagement with the series.
